Case 2 Clinic Visit The patient presents today with symptoms of excessive thirst and frequent urination, which has been going on for approximately 1 month. The patient states that these symptoms are affecting her sleep, and she is concerned that there might be something wrong. Patient denies any shortness of breath, nausea, or stomach cramping. The patient does state that her mother had type 2 diabetes, and she is fearful since the symptoms are similar. The patient states that she was borderline diabetic during her pregnancy. WEIGHT: 198 lb Temp: 98.7 BP: 110/70 HEART: No murmurs, RRR LUNGS: Normal SKIN: Warm and dry EXTREMITIES: No edema We did a finger stick, which indicated an elevated blood sugar level of 201. An HgA1C was ordered, which came back at a level 9. With these results and the symptoms involved, type 2 diabetes is the diagnosis. We will try to control her diabetes with diet, exercise, and Glucophage. She will be set up for diabetic education as soon as possible. ICD-10-CM Code Assignment……x…… ,……..x……… , …….x……. A patient had been shoveling snow from his driveway and fell after feeling dizzy. Two days later, he came to the ER complaining that he had injured his left arm and his chest had been “aching” due to the fall. This 52-year-old patient was significantly overweight and a smoker. The following lab results were reported: Results Normal Values CK (total): 157      34 – 145 IU/L CK-MB: 3.0          < 3.9% of total CK LD (total): 503      180 – 360 IU/L LD1/LD2: 1.0      0.5 – 0.8 Troponin: 1.2      0.0 – 0.5 ng/mL What likely condition do the results indicate (be specific by type)? Which of the above parameters indicates the condition and why? What other blood tests might the physician have ordered to rule out alternative diagnoses?
